Minimum Order Quantity (MOQ) for Cycling Apparel: Cost and Planning Guide
When planning custom cycling apparel, one of the first questions teams and brands ask is about minimum order quantity (MOQ).
MOQ refers to the minimum number of units required to start production, but in practice, it is much more than just a number. It is closely tied to how apparel is manufactured, including fabric sourcing, printing setup, and production efficiency.
This is why MOQ directly affects pricing. Lower quantities increase unit cost, while well-planned orders allow production processes to run more efficiently, reducing overall cost.
For teams and organizations, the key is not just understanding MOQ, but knowing how to plan orders around it to balance cost, usability, and long-term supply.
What is MOQ and Why Does it Exist?
MOQ exists because custom cycling apparel production involves multiple fixed processes that do not scale down efficiently for very small quantities.
These include fabric preparation, sublimation setup, pattern cutting, and production line allocation. Even before the first garment is produced, these steps require time and resources.
For manufacturers, MOQ ensures that production remains efficient and sustainable. For customers, understanding this helps set realistic expectations when planning orders.
Why MOQ has a Direct Impact on Pricing
MOQ plays a critical role in determining the cost per unit.
Many production costs are fixed regardless of quantity. When the order size is small, these costs are distributed across fewer units, resulting in a higher price per piece. As order quantity increases, the same fixed costs are spread more efficiently, lowering the unit cost.
This is why bulk cycling apparel orders are generally more cost-effective than small orders.
MOQ Differences Across Cycling Apparel Products
MOQ is not the same for every product.
Cycling jerseys typically have lower MOQ requirements due to simpler construction. Bib shorts, on the other hand, often require higher MOQ because of padding, stitching complexity, and additional materials. Skinsuits and highly technical garments may require even larger quantities.
Understanding these differences allows teams to plan more effectively instead of applying a single quantity standard to all products.
Can You Order Below MOQ?
In some cases, customers ask whether it is possible to place orders below MOQ. While this may be technically possible, it usually comes with significant trade-offs. Lower quantities often result in higher unit prices, limited material options, or reduced production priority. In some cases, manufacturers may not accept small orders at all.
Instead of trying to bypass MOQ, a more effective approach is to optimize order structure to meet MOQ while maintaining efficiency.
How to Plan MOQ for Teams and Clubs
For teams and clubs, MOQ should be part of a broader planning strategy.
Rather than ordering based only on the number of riders, teams should consider factors such as usage frequency, washing cycles, and seasonal demand. It is often more practical to order multiple sets per rider to ensure usability over time.
Accurate size distribution is also essential to avoid excess inventory or shortages.
MOQ vs Inventory Risk
Balancing MOQ with actual demand is one of the biggest challenges.
Ordering too much can lead to unused inventory and wasted budget. Ordering too little may result in frequent reorders at higher cost.
The goal is to find a balance between production efficiency and real-world usage. This often requires forecasting demand and planning ahead.
MOQ for Different Buyers: Teams vs Brands
Team considerations vary depending on the type of customer. Teams and clubs typically focus on usability and consistency, while brands and OEM buyers prioritize scalability and cost control. Brands may plan larger quantities to achieve better pricing and ensure supply stability.
Understanding your position helps define the most suitable MOQ strategy.
MOQ and Reordering Strategy
MOQ also affects long-term supply.
Without standardized production records and consistent manufacturing processes, reorders may result in variations in color, fit, or quality.
Working with a manufacturer that supports consistent reordering systems helps maintain continuity across different production batches.
How to Optimize MOQ Without Increasing Risk
Instead of trying to reduce MOQ, the focus should be on optimizing it.
Effective approaches include consolidating orders across seasons, standardizing designs for easier reordering, and selecting product combinations that align with production efficiency.
These strategies help reduce cost while maintaining flexibility.
